First and foremost, it’s essential to understand the specific ingredients that contribute to respiratory health. Common components found in respiratory support supplements include vitamins C and D, zinc, magnesium, and herbs like eucalyptus and a variety of adaptogens. Research shows that these ingredients may help enhance lung function, reduce inflammation, and support overall respiratory health. Start by identifying which ingredients are most beneficial for your particular needs—this will help you narrow down your options.
Once you know what to look for, it’s crucial to do your research on various brands and products. Start by reading customer reviews on reputable websites and forums. These reviews can provide insight into the effectiveness of a product, as well as consumers’ overall satisfaction. Be cautious, as some reviews might be biased or paid for by companies looking to promote their products. Seeking out expert opinions or articles written by healthcare professionals on respiratory health can offer invaluable information and could guide you toward high-quality products.
Another vital aspect to consider is the credibility of the brand you’re investigating. Look for companies that prioritize transparency by providing detailed information about their sourcing, manufacturing processes, and product testing. A good rule of thumb is to select brands that have undergone third-party testing to verify the potency and purity of their supplements. This adds an extra layer of assurance in the quality of the product you are considering.
Pricing is an important factor in your decision-making process. Supplements can vary widely in price; however, higher cost does not always equate to better quality. Compare prices across a variety of retailers and look out for bulk purchase options or subscription services that may offer discounts. Be wary of “too good to be true” deals, as excessively cheap products may be compromised in quality or efficacy. Remember to keep an eye on the serving size as well, as some products may appear cheaper initially but offer fewer doses per container.

Lastly, consulting with a healthcare provider before starting any new supplement is highly recommended. They can offer personalized advice based on your medical history and current health status, ensuring that you select the right supplement that fits your needs and lifestyle. This proactive approach not only aids in choosing wisely but also helps in avoiding unnecessary expenditures on products that may not be effective for your condition.
